A delivery van traveled from City A to City B at a constant average speed during each half of the trip, covering a total distance of 240 miles. When the van reached the halfway point, the time was 10:30 AM. What time did the van arrive at City B? (1) The van started its journey at 8:30 AM. (2) The average speed during the second half of the trip was 60 mph

  1. Statement (1) ALONE is sufficient, but statement (2) alone is not sufficient.

  2. Statement (2) ALONE is sufficient, but statement (1) alone is not sufficient.

  3. BOTH statements TOGETHER are sufficient, but NEITHER statement ALONE is sufficient.

  4. EACH statement ALONE is sufficient.

  5. Statements (1) and (2) TOGETHER are NOT sufficient.

B Correct answer
Explanation

The total distance is 240 miles. The halfway point is 120 miles. We know the time at the halfway point (10:30 AM). To find the arrival time at City B, we need the speed for the second half of the trip. Statement (2) provides this speed (60 mph). With distance (120 miles) and speed (60 mph), we can calculate the time taken for the second half (2 hours), thus determining the arrival time. Statement (1) is not needed.

Statement two provides the second half speed of 60 mph, and since the halfway point is 120 miles from the start, it takes exactly 2 hours to complete the second half. Adding this 2 hours to the 10:30 AM clock time directly gives an arrival time of 12:30 PM. Statement one only tells us the first half took 2 hours, meaning the first half speed was 60 mph, but without knowing the second half speed we cannot determine the arrival time, so only statement two is sufficient.
